POPSCop Pulls Gun During Snowball Fight ... Could it Have Been 'Roid Rage'? From Boston to Arizona, police departments are investigating a growing number of incidents involving uniformed police officers using steroids. So-called "juicing" has been anecdotally associated with several brutality cases, including the 1997 sodomizing of Haitian immigrant Abner Louima in New York City. Anabolic steroids are synthesized male sex hormones that promote muscle mass. When prescribed legally, medical steroids are used to treat growth problems in children, anemia and chronic infections like HIV. A common side effect of steroid use is violent, aggressive behavior that can contribute to poor judgment and even police brutality, according to medical experts. Gene Sanders, a Spokane, Wash., police psychologist, estimates that up to 25 percent of all police officers in urban settings with gangs and high crime use steroids — many of them defensively.

POPSHow to Uninstall Trust Cop There seem to be an increasing number of rogue antivirus programs. Joining their ranks is the fiendish TrustCop. You are going to need to remove TrustCop immediately! Its name besmirches the real cops who deserve our trust. TrustCop should be anything but trusted. It is installed via Trojans that find their way into your computer system. These Trojans then download the malware components without your consent, install it and configure it to load and run at startup.
